    Pregnancies can be so different... I had bad headaches for a short time with my third pregnancy but not with any of the others. Some headaches can be due to increased blood volume in pregnancy and changes in hormones. Could also be blood sugar levels since it clears once you eat or drink something. Blood pressure concerns can be a factor as well, usually later into pregnancy.
    Always a good idea to let your doctor or midwife be aware of it.
